Advantages of the Sony SLT A65

Autofocus Faster autofocus Phase detection vs Contrast detection
Help
Catch candid moments easily
Image stabilization Image stabilization Sensor shift vs None
Help
Helps eliminate blur caused by small camera movements
External mic jack Has an external mic jack Yes vs No
Help
Record high quality audio with an external microphone
Autofocus Faster video autofocus Phase detection vs Contrast detection
Help
Shoot videos without worrying about focus
True resolution Much higher true resolution 24 MP vs 16 MP
Help
Capture around 50% more detail in your photos
GPS Has a GPS Yes vs No
Help
Automatically geotags your photos when traveling
Lens availability Significantly more lenses available 92 lenses vs 8 lenses
Help
11.5x more lenses available
Built-in flash Built-in flash Yes vs No
Help
A built-in flash is useful for taking indoor shots where there is little light
Viewfinder Has a viewfinder Digital vs None
Help
A viewfinder can help save battery life by keeping the screen turned off
Battery life Slightly longer battery life 510 shots vs 460 shots
Help
More than 10% more shots per battery charge
Shutter lag Slightly less shutter lag 138 ms vs 235 ms
Help
More than 40% less delay when taking photos

Advantages of the Sony NEX-5N

Size Significantly smaller 111x59x38 mm vs 132x97x81 mm
Help
4.2x smaller
Touch screen Has a touch screen Yes vs No
Help
Fewer buttons to worry about and direct interaction with camera menus
Light sensitivity Better maximum light sensitivity 25,600 ISO vs 16,000 ISO
Help
The NEX-5N's maximum light sensitivity is 0.7 f-stops better
Startup delay Less startup delay 1900 ms vs 2800 ms
Help
More than 30% less delay when turning on
Weight Significantly lighter 269 g vs 622 g
Help
2.3x lighter
Thickness Significantly thinner 1.5" vs 3.2"
Help
2.1x thinner
Overall image quality Slightly better image quality 77.0 vs 74.0
Help
Almost the same
Low light performance Lower noise at high ISO 1,079 ISO vs 717 ISO
Help
The NEX-5N has a slight edge (0.6 f-stops) in low noise, high ISO performance
Focus points More focus points 25 vs 15
Help
Set focus accurately within the frame
